Jacques-Julien Siwe (born 29 July 2001) is a French professional footballer who plays as a forward for Championnat National club Annecy.

Career[]

On 6 January 2018, Siwe signed first professional contract with Dijon.[1] He made his professional debut with the club in a 3–0 Ligue 1 loss to Monaco on 11 April 2021.[2] On 25 June 2021, Siwe signed for Championnat National club Annecy.[3]
